David Rudel's debut book, Zuke 'Em -the Colle- Zukertort Revolutionized, brought a fresh voice to chess in the summer of 2008. His clarity wooed class players while stronger readers applauded his creativity and determination in finding new tries for an advantage in lines long thought dead. Rudel now presents a work aimed at all chess players. Bxh7+ is not so much a book but a training kit demystifying Greco's sacrifice. Any serious player can now attain a fluency with this tactic exceeding that held by most masters. Five easy lessons present essential guidelines, tools, and tips for both attackers and defenders.
